Space-Saving

A bunk bed takes up less space than two single beds, freeing up room for kids to play or for adults to relax in the bedroom. This is especially true if you choose one with staircases instead of ladders. This can be more comfortable for children to climb and safer for older ones. Some bunk beds have extra storage space built-in such as drawers or shelves. This can help you keep your room organized.

There are a variety of options for bunk beds. While twin over twin is the most popular, there are others to consider. Some bunk beds feature an entire bed on the bottom and a twin bed on top that allows for four people to fit within the same space as two beds. Other models feature the same layout, but are angled to create an L-shaped shape, which is ideal for smaller rooms or tighter quarters such as apartments. Some models offer an optional futon bed that can be used as the lower bunk can be transformed into a sofa that is western-style during the daytime. This is ideal for holiday homes or smaller children's rooms.

Bunk beds that have trundles are also a great option for guests who wish to stay with you without using your other bedrooms. This is a great choice for large families, families who frequently host sleepovers, and for anyone else who requires more than two sleeping spaces. The trundle bed is typically a twin-sized mattress that can be removed from underneath the bunk. This makes it simple to add another guest bed if you need one.

For a truly space-saving bunk bed, consider one with an integrated desk and bookshelves. This combination allows kids to read and study while reducing space in their bedroom. Some models even include chairs or other seating such as stools to give kids a place to read and relax while lying in bed.

A bunk bed is a great option for any bedroom. But, it must be properly designed and secured to wall studs in order to ensure safety and durability. If you're building bunks, ensure that you leave at least 8 inches between the top of the upper bed's head and the ceiling. This will allow kids to get out of bed without any issues. If you purchase a ready-made bunk bed, be sure to follow the manufacturer's guidelines for installing it in your home.

Whatever way you decide to use bunk beds in your home, there are some important safety considerations to bear in mind. For instance, you should ensure that the ladder is constructed to safely accommodate children and isn't placed directly against or near a ceiling or wall fan. It is also essential to ensure that you don't hang anything from the rails of the top bunk, for instance scarves, jump ropes, or belts, since these can be an injury to strangulation.

If you're looking to include extra safety measures, consider installing a clip-light on the stairs of your bunk bed double top bed or putting up an extra nightlight in your child's room. These features can help illuminate the staircase and make it easier for children to climb and descend at night without assistance from adults. It's also a good idea to set rules regarding the climb of the bunk ladder, and to make it clear that this isn't a place where kids can play or use toys. This can help reduce the risk of accidents, injuries, and parental anger.
